Luxury Travel on a Budget: Is It Possible?

birds eye photography of boat on body of water
Photo by Mohamed Masaau on Unsplash

When it comes to travel, the words “luxury” and “budget” don’t often go hand in hand. However, with a bit of creativity and some savvy planning, it’s possible to experience the finer things in life without breaking the bank. In this article, we’ll explore some tips and tricks for enjoying luxury travel on a budget.

Choose Your Destination Wisely

One of the most significant factors in determining the cost of your luxury travel experience is your destination. Some places are inherently more expensive than others, so it pays to do your research. Consider destinations where the exchange rate works in your favor or where there’s a lower cost of living. Travel During the Off-Season

Another way to save money on luxury travel is to plan your trip during the off-season. Not only will you avoid the crowds, but you’ll also find that prices for accommodations and activities are often significantly lower. Just be sure to check the weather forecast and pack accordingly.

Be Flexible with Your Accommodations

While staying in a five-star hotel is certainly a luxurious experience, it’s not the only way to travel in style. Consider alternative accommodations like vacation rentals, boutique hotels, or even glamping. These options can offer unique and memorable experiences at a fraction of the cost. Splurge Selectively

Just because you’re traveling on a budget doesn’t mean you can’t indulge in a few luxuries. The key is to be selective about where you spend your money. Maybe you splurge on a fancy dinner one night and then opt for a more casual meal the next. Or perhaps you treat yourself to a spa day but skip the expensive souvenirs.

Look for Package Deals

Many travel companies offer package deals that include accommodations, transportation, and activities at a discounted rate. Just be sure to read the fine print and understand exactly what’s included in the package.

Use Rewards Points and Miles

If you’re a frequent traveler, chances are you’ve accumulated some rewards points or miles along the way. These can be a valuable resource when it comes to luxury travel on a budget. Consider using your points to upgrade your accommodations or book a flight in business class.

Be Open to New Experiences

Finally, remember that luxury travel is about more than just fancy hotels and expensive meals. It’s about immersing yourself in new cultures, trying new things, and creating unforgettable memories. So be open to new experiences, even if they don’t fit the traditional definition of luxury.

In conclusion, while luxury travel on a budget may seem like an oxymoron, it’s definitely possible with a bit of creativity and flexibility. By choosing your destination wisely, traveling during the off-season, being selective about your splurges, and using rewards points and miles, you can enjoy the finer things in life without spending a fortune.
